Ingredients for Slow Cooker Barbecue Beef
It only takes a handful of ingredients to make these delicious sandwiches. The toppings or extras are completely up to you and your preferences.
chuck roast – a four pound chuck roast is the perfect size to get about ten barbecue beef sandwiches and is also the perfect size to fit into a six quart slow cooker. When it comes to picking a chuck roast, look for thin streaks and small specks of fat, this is referred to as marbling and runs throughout the meat. This is also the fat that melts during cooking and bastes the meat internally and externally so it becomes moist and tender.
chili seasoning packet – this is what helps make this recipe recipe so easy to throw together. These packets are available, usually in the condiment aisle, and make the perfect seasoning for this recipe. It already has the right amount of salt and pepper to make this meat super flavorful. You can absolutely make your own homemade blend if you choose, just make sure it weighs 1.25 ounces for the equivalent amount of flavor.
barbecue sauce – use already prepared or homemade sauce to also flavor the meat. A Carolina sauce will give the meat an overall vinegary flavor while a Kansas City style sauce will be a more sweet version. It’s completely up to you.
optional additions – hamburger buns (any kind), pickles, cheese, coleslaw can be added to enhance the flavor of your sandwiches.

Storage Instructions
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.
Can Leftovers Be Frozen?
Yes!
Store in a freezer safe container or freezer bag for up to three months.
Reheat frozen leftovers on the stovetop after thawing. This does freeze well.
You can also freeze individual portions for quick and easy meals for one.
How Can I Make This More Spicy?
There are spicy versions of the chili seasoning packets that work well. If you cannot find a spicy version, feel free to add ground cayenne pepper to your regular chili seasoning packet.
If you don’t want the whole roast to be spicy, sprinkle red pepper flakes on individual sandwiches before serving or use a hot pepper sauce as a topping.

Slow Cooker Barbecue Beef
Ingredients
- 1 (4 lb.) beef chuck roast
- 1 (1.25 oz.) mild chili seasoning packet
- 1 cup prepared barbecue sauce
- Hamburger buns and favorite toppings such as cheese, pickles, onions or coleslaw for serving (optional)
Instructions
- Rub chili seasoning all over chuck roast and place roast in the bottom of a 6 quart or larger slow cooker.
- Pour ½ cup of the barbecue sauce over the top of the roast.
- Cook on low for 8-10hours, or until beef is tender and cooked through. (Beef should pull apart effortlessly when done.)
- Shred the roast with two forks. Stir in remaining barbecue sauce.
- Serve on buns with your favorite toppings.
